Does anyone have an idea as to how the quiver on an Excalibur can be mounted so the arrows are parallel to the limbs instead of perpendicular? Perhaps there is an adapter or device that will allow such a mount. I always remove the quiver while in the tree stand but I find it awkward to carry the xbow with the mount to the side.

I believe that Dan Miller has produced a quiver mount that mounts above the riser (bolts onto riser, both sides of channel). The quiver itself actualy sits parallel with the limbs, above the flight deck, above the scope's field of view. There is another model produced which is simular, but the quiver sits above and parallel to the flight deck. This was made by someone from the Excal site.
